One-month outcomes of patients with SARS-CoV-2 infection and their relationships with lung ultrasound signs
BACKGROUND: The role of lung ultrasound (LUS) in evaluating the mid- and long-term prognoses of patients with COVID-19 pneumonia is not yet known.
